California LITTLE MISS PLUS AMERICA AGE DIVISIONS Ages 5-6: California Petite Plus America Petite Ages 7-9: California Princess Plus America Princess Ages 10-12: California Jr. Miss Plus America **Ages 13-14: California Jr. Teen Plus America Ambassador There will be one winner from each age division. Once those age division are crowned, the little girl with the highest score combined in all categories will be announced as the new California Little Miss Plus America. ** The Jr. Teen division is not eligible for the Overall Title. What are the size requirements per age division? Petite Ages 5-6: Size 9 or above. Princess Ages 7-9: Size 12 or above. Pre-Teen Ages 10-12: Size 16 (jr) or above. CATEGORIES OF COMPETITION Interview: Each contestant will be interviewed on-stage. The interview will be merely to establish the contestant's individuality and personality. Attire: Interview will take place at the last "X" on the stage during Party Dress competition. This category will be judged on eye-contact, overall personality and disposition and counts for 50% of the score. Dressy Play-Wear: Each contestant will be required to model their play-wear on-stage. Attire: Dressy Play-Wear should be shorts or pant-wear. No skirts, please. Absolutely no clothing with mid-drifts showing or clothing with the back cut-out. Halters are allowed. Sequin embellishment in moderation. The judges should not be distracted by clothing. This category will be judged on modeling ability, eye-contact and overall presentation and counts for 25% of the score. Party Dress: Each contestant will be required to model their party dress on-stage. Attire: Party Dress should first, and foremost be age-appropriate. Absolutely no dresses with mid-drifts showing or the back cut-out. Sequin embellishments in moderation. Ages 5-12: Short dresses. Ages 13-14: Floor length dresses. The judges should not be distracted by the clothing. This category will be judged on modeling ability, eye-contact and overall impression and counts for 25% of the score. OPTIONAL COMPETITION Talent: Competition rules and regulations to be announced. Natural Photogenic: Submit an 8x10 color photo Glitz Photogenic: Submit an 8x10 color or black & white photo Portfolio: Submit no less than five and no more than ten 5x7 and/or 8x10 color or black & white photos for judging. *All photogenic photos must be labeled with the name of the delegate and her age on the back of the photo. Photos must be age-appropriate and in good-taste. These competitions will be judged on appeal, composition and overall impression.
